Coleus - Aurora Black Cherry
Coleus must have good soil drainage. Frost will cause them to die immediately. The brilliant colors explode in sunny locations. These new, bigger, sun loving varieties have revolutionized container gardening. Flower buds should be pinched off as soon as they develop. The Coleus Aurora Black Cherry, 'Coleus hybrid', has burgundy red foliage with bright lime edges. Coleus plants are durable and easy to grow however they are tender annuals. These plants will do best in temperatures above 55 degrees. Coleus plants are so colorful that many people keep them and use them as a house plant. This plant can also be a perennial in warmer zones. If a coleus plant is allowed to seed, it has completed its life cycle and will die. ... more info
Herb - French Tarragon Tarragon goes well with meat and vegetables and is a top choice in any hearty recipe. It makes a wonderful flavored butter and can be combined with dill and parsley for fish. Cut the plant back to the ground in spring, remove dead stems, and trim to shape. The soil should be well drained and watering should be thorough. |
